How to Access the Montgomery County Indiana Jail Roster and Recent BookingsFor those looking to find official information regarding busted montgomery county indiana, the process is relatively straightforward but requires knowing where to look. The primary source for all arrest and booking data is the Montgomery County Sheriff’s Office. They maintain the official records of all individuals currently held in the county jail facility.Most residents utilize the online "Jail Tracker" or "Current Inmate" portal provided by the county. These digital databases are designed to be mobile-friendly, allowing users to search by name, booking date, or specific charges. When searching for busted montgomery county indiana, these official portals offer the most accurate and up-to-date information, usually including:The full legal name of the individual.A recent booking photograph (mugshot).The specific charges filed at the time of arrest.Bond amounts and release status.Assigned court dates and case numbers.It is important to remember that these digital rosters are dynamic. As individuals post bail, are released on their own recognizance, or are transferred to other facilities, their names may disappear from the immediate "active" list. However, the record of the arrest remains a part of the public domain through the Indiana Access to Public Records Act.Understanding the Difference Between Arrest Records and Final ConvictionsOne of the most critical aspects of browsing busted montgomery county indiana reports is maintaining a clear distinction between an arrest and a conviction. In the American legal system, every individual is presumed innocent until proven guilty in a court of law. A booking log is simply a record of an interaction with law enforcement and the initiation of a legal process.An arrest record signifies that law enforcement had probable cause to detain an individual. It does not reflect a final judgment. When users search for busted montgomery county indiana, they are seeing the very beginning of the judicial cycle. Charges can be dropped, reduced, or dismissed entirely as the case moves through the Montgomery County Superior or Circuit Courts.Educating the public on this distinction is vital for maintaining the integrity of the community. Viewing busted montgomery county indiana data should be approached with an objective mindset, recognizing that the information provided is a snapshot of an ongoing legal situation rather than a finalized history. Navigating the Legal Framework of Public Records in Montgomery County, IndianaThe availability of busted montgomery county indiana data is governed by specific state laws. Indiana has robust public record laws that ensure government transparency. These laws dictate what information must be made available to the public and what can be withheld for privacy or investigative reasons.The Indiana Access to Public Records Act (APRA) serves as the backbone for these disclosures. Under APRA, most records created by public agencies, including the Sheriff's Office, are considered public. This includes the "daily log" of law enforcement activity. This is why websites and news outlets are legally allowed to compile and publish busted montgomery county indiana lists.However, there are limitations. Certain sensitive information, such as the identities of victims in specific types of cases or information that could jeopardize an ongoing investigation, may be redacted. Frequently Asked Questions About Recent Arrests in Montgomery CountyHow often is the Montgomery County jail roster updated?Typically, the official jail tracker for Montgomery County is updated several times a day. As individuals are booked into the facility and processed, their information is uploaded. However, there can be a delay between the actual arrest and the appearance of the record in the busted montgomery county indiana search results due to administrative processing time.Can I have a mugshot removed from a third-party website?Removing a mugshot from a third-party "busted" website can be difficult. While the official county site may update its records, private websites often scrape that data and store it independently. In Indiana, there have been legislative efforts to limit the fees these sites can charge for removal, especially if the person was not convicted, but it remains a complex legal area.What should I do if I see someone I know in the busted montgomery county indiana listings?If you discover an acquaintance or loved one in the booking logs, the first step is to verify the information through the official Sheriff's Office portal. You can then look into bond information if you wish to assist with their release. It is always advisable to consult with a legal professional to understand the specifics of the charges and the next steps in the legal process.
